Dhe cutest news of the year we have specially saved for the last light of the year. And a particularly stupid one. The stupid is about a 44 year old truck driver. The man got stuck on a gravel road in Upper Franconia, in the Bayreuth district, because he obediently followed his GPS. The device had suggested an alleged alternative route. The recovery of the forty-tonner took four hours and the operation cost 10,000 euros.

Now to Pablo, the hero of the other message. The two-year-old hunting terrier was lost on a vacation trip in France during a stopover with the camper. For hours, mistress and master waited in vain for Pablo, for days he was gone. Until the couple’s neighbors sent a photo of the dog, which was now sitting and waiting at home in front of the house – 380 kilometers away. Mum and dad hurried home immediately and bought their Pablo a GPS collar.
